Volkswagen new Tiguan eHybrid is available to order
On December 15, Volkswagen announced that ordering is now open for the new Tiguan eHybrid, a plug-in hybrid version of its best-selling Tiguan.
In Hybrid mode, the electric motor supports the 1.4-litre TSI engine and acts like an additional booster.
The plug-in hybrid drive generates a system power of 180 kW (245 PS)....
